Deployment: usercore split. The user module now runs as its own service, extracted from the Branwick monolith. Deploy usercore first, then the monolith shim — order matters. Health check must pass before traffic shifts; the shim falls back to the embedded module otherwise. Rollback: redeploy the monolith with the shim disabled. Do not touch session storage during cutover. The service reads the following configuration values at boot.

service settings:
ralael:
  pin: 7453
  tenant: zorath
  seal: seal_087806e4
  metrics_host: metrics.ralael.paliqworks.example
  standby_team: fraath
  escalation: praok-istiel
  nonce: 10e083

# Build Provenance: Incremental Rebuilds on Mosswire

Quick primer: Mosswire only rebuilds pages whose content hash changed, so "why didn't my page update?" usually means the source hash matched. Every incremental run writes a provenance record — which inputs, which template version, which cache entries it reused. If output looks stale, don't nuke the cache first; check the provenance log. Each record is keyed by the token that appears below.

build token for fafof-tageg: htk21_f30a3062ec5a0972b3bbf

Ticket #2907 — Signature check fails on report builder export

Support: customers exporting from the Tallyvane report builder see a signature verification error after the sorting-stability patch. The patch changed row ordering in grouped exports, which altered the serialized payload, so exports signed before the patch now fail verification against cached manifests. Advise customers to regenerate reports; old exports cannot be re-verified. Fresh exports are signed with the key below.

signing key of fadug-haweg = bky19_x2JJNa4RuE34mQa9TgK